Hello to everyone who loves their Kubota's like I do. I orignally posted this on the Kubota owning and operation Q&A section. Obiviously, this is where I need to be for RTV questions. Anyway, any RTV owners out there who have experienced very loud rattles at idle? Yes, I know it's a diesel and it will resonate some vibration, but what I have seems way out of line and localize to the bed and the screen on the back of the ROPS. Any solutions? sugestions? Also, I have read a few threads about foggy gauges. Mine too. Dealer is looking into it.
 
   / Extreme rattle on new RTV #2  
Other than typical first year bugs, like the fuel gauge that fogs up, tires that deflate, and sticky shifting linkage, I have not had any abnormal rattles. My biggest rattle is the bedliner at idle if the bed is empty. Other than that, the RTV is pleasantly quiet as far as a diesel UV goes. I've sprayed WD40 on the rear spring shackles because they started squeaking. You may want to find the source of your rattle because it likely is something loose. Big rattles do not seem to be normal on the RTV.
